> I tried this morning, bfu can do some installation, but still can not
 > find mac.h

Sorry, I forgot that these days BFU only installs what's packaged (this
changed in S10, I think).  You'll need to grab the source tree and do a
"cd usr/src; make sysheaders" to get mac.h installed.
